A Slide Atlas of Dermatology


Book Description

This is an affordably priced atlas of 120 superb color slides illustrating the most common diseases and disorders in dermatology. The slides are conveniently slipcased in transparent plastic pockets with accompanying printed text providing detailed descriptions of each slide. The slides are in 23 groups, including exogenous eczema, atopic eczema, varicose eczema and asteatotic eczema, seborrheic eczema, discoid eczema and pompholyx eczema, psoriasis, pityriasis rosea and lichen planus, fungal infections, viral infections, bacterial infections, drug eruptions, bullous disorders, malignant conditions of the skin, acne and rosacea, lupus erythematosus, scleroderma and dermatomyositis, nevi and benign skin tumors, urticaria and erythema multiforme, cutaneous manifestations of systemic disorders, parasitic infestations and insect bites, photosensitivity and tropical infections, hereditary disorders and dermatitis artefacta, disorders of hair and pigmentation, and guides to treatment. Especially recommended for residents and primary care physicians needing an authoritative set of slides covering the most frequently seen dermatological conditions.
